Understanding the Role of Fire Doors

In the event of a fire, every second counts. Fire doors are specially designed to withstand fire for a certain period of time, allowing occupants to safely evacuate the building and preventing the fire from spreading to other areas. These doors are crucial in compartmentalizing a building, limiting the impact of a fire and providing time for emergency response teams to contain the situation.

Proper installation and maintenance of fire doors is essential for their functionality. This includes using quality materials, ensuring a proper fit, and regular inspections to identify and address any issues that may compromise their integrity. It is also important to educate building occupants on the importance of keeping fire doors closed at all times, as they are only effective when properly secured.

Common Challenges and Misconceptions

Despite their crucial role, fire doors often face neglect and misuse. One common challenge is the lack of awareness regarding their maintenance and functionality. Many building occupants may not realize the significance of keeping fire doors closed at all times, or may inadvertently prop them open for convenience, compromising their effectiveness.

Furthermore, there are misconceptions regarding the installation and maintenance of fire doors, leading to subpar practices that could ultimately undermine their ability to contain a fire. Building owners, facility managers, and maintenance teams must be proactive in addressing these challenges, ensuring that fire doors are given the attention and care they require.
